Предопределенные стили не изменятся - PullRequest
0 голосов
/ 24 марта 2019

Это может быть глупый вопрос:

Я работаю над своим первым SPA-пакетом Angular2 версии 7 (школьный проект) и использую фреймворк Material Angular.Каркас требует, чтобы я использовал одну из их предопределенных таблиц стилей.Я хочу изменить отступ для тега matInput.Так как он генерирует много, что не показано в коде, но вы можете увидеть это в режиме просмотра, я думаю, что мои селекторы в css могут не работать?

Это то, что я добавил:

.mat-form-field-wrapper,
.mat-form-field-infix,
.mat-form-field-appearance-legacy {
  padding: 0 !important;
}

, потому что в режиме просмотра я дурачился с различными сгенерированными элементами и смог точно определить местоположениечто мне нужно изменить, но я просто не буду этого делать (опять же, потому что я думаю, что matInput генерирует много кода, на который я не могу ориентироваться при написании, может быть?).Мне в основном нужно изменить отступ .mat-form-field-wrapper.

Кто-нибудь получил решение?

1 Ответ

0 голосов
/ 24 марта 2019

Попробуйте это

/deep/.mat-form-field-appearance-legacy {
  padding: 0 !important;
}
...